Bringing together target fish and water structure
When fishing for predators, a target fish should first be chosen and only afterwards a water body. pike is often sought in flatter, structurally rich areas; Perch stands depending on the lake on edges, plants or other structures; Zander may prefer other depths and lighting conditions. Wind, water cloud and season change this orientation. A deep map and local water information are therefore more valuable than a A blanket statement about an entire lake.

Bait, rest periods and accommodation properly plan
Choose bait and hooks only according to the water order. Rest periods, minimum dimensions, removal, exclusion zones and possible restrictions on artificial baits or live baits vary locally. Catch-and-release must not be are planned as a general solution; What matters is the current rules and the responsible handling of the fish. A hook-up mat, tongs, tape measure and safe handling of catch shall form part of the equipment; as far as they are permissible and useful for the water.

Deciding shore or boat day by target fish
Shore fishing is the easier option if paths, accesses and safe stands are known. A boat extends the range, but brings responsibility for weather, engine, life jackets and return.
